Hello i have two problems currently. I have two screens and when i want to scroll between them i just press the down button and it just goes to time instead of next screen. But if i click ESC+down then it changes screen. Is there a way to make it just button clicks instead of ESC+Down?

And another question. I want to have something like a switch. If i click the Left button on my Logo display then i want to energise an output but i dont want it to change after i stop pushing the button.



Can anyone please help me?
 
I presume the double button depress is to prevent accidental activations.

re. using cursor button as switch.
you can use a latching relay to switch on, then obviosly you need another input to switch off, be that a timer, a counter to use the same button again or another cursor button to switch off.

I include an example.
Left cursor to switch ON, right cursor to switch off.
